An administrative laboratory director is responsible for overseeing the operations of a laboratory facility. They manage and coordinate the administrative functions, ensuring compliance with regulatory standards, implementing quality control measures, and maintaining safety protocols. This role involves supervising laboratory staff, organizing schedules, and allocating resources efficiently. The administrative laboratory director also plays a crucial role in budgeting and financial management, as well as liaising with external stakeholders such as clients, regulatory agencies, and vendors. They may also be involved in strategic planning, business development, and implementing new technologies or processes to improve laboratory efficiency. Overall, this position requires strong leadership, organizational, and communication skills, as well as a thorough understanding of laboratory procedures and regulations.

Administrative Laboratory Director salary in Sudan
Average Yearly Salary of Administrative Laboratory Director in Sudan is approximately 961,897 SDG (1,472 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

Sudan is a country located in northeastern Africa. It has a diverse population comprising of approximately 43 million people. With an area of about 1.88 million square kilometers, Sudan is the third-largest country in Africa. It shares borders with several countries including Egypt, Ethiopia, and South Sudan.
Estimated national average yearly salary is 456,122 SDG (760 USD). Value indicated is pre-tax. Below graph shows estimated Administrative Laboratory Director job salary compared to average salary in Sudan.
Comparison shows that a person working as Administrative Laboratory Director in Sudan earns on average:
2.11 times the average salary (or 211% of average salary).
